Output 23e9436078dbf379a617d63031f97dbf26f39b5345af4b0fe65ad4789876a4ea:0

value
62259450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6fee55f1774f123f70bb6b9b90277d230ebdc56 OP_EQUAL
address
MTVxBxwHRD2fvb5MHQMqpuiEqZLFhtBaj5
transaction
23e9436078dbf379a617d63031f97dbf26f39b5345af4b0fe65ad4789876a4ea
spent
true